After a lot of anticipations and teasers, Realme has finally launched their new wireless ecosystem, the MagDart. These MagDarts can perform various functions like wireless charging, fast wireless charging, external light for photography, etc. This is a direct competition to Apple’s MagSafe technology. Realme 50W MagDart Charger
The first and probably most exciting product of today is this 50W MagDart wireless charger. It’s the fastest wireless charger in the world as of now. It can charge a 4,500mAh battery under an hour. And of course, it’s way faster than iPhone’s MagSafe, which can only charge max at 15W. All you have to do is plug in the MagDart charger into power socket and place the phone on it. Yes, this sounds similar to any Qi wireless charging, but it’s different. In this one, the phone and charger connects through a magnetic coil which helps to provide 50W of speed. There’s a built-in fan for cooling of the MagDart charger and the phone as well. But let me tell you first, that this thing is not for portability and travel.
Realme 15W MagDart Charger
If you want something portable but not a very high speed, this 15W MagDart charger is for you. It’s way compact than the 50W charger, even slightly smaller than Apple’s MagSafe charger. It’s also thinner than MagSafe at just 3.9mm thin. But Realme claims that its faster than MagSafe because of its separated coil and board design. It can charge 4,500mAh battery in 90 minutes.
2-in-1 MagDart Power Bank
Another product for power sourcing is this power bank. But it’s a different kind of power bank. This 2-in-1 MagDart power bank actually acts like a stand, with power bank being a back support to the phone and the base will be there to support both. The power bank charges the phone, and the base actually charge the power bank. Maybe there will be speed difference between power bank and base charging. Realme didn’t mention any charging speed here.
Realme MagDart Beauty Light
There are other MagDart devices than power sourcing as well. And seeing today’s trend of making Tiktok, Reels, etc., this MagDart Beauty Light will come very handy. The MagDart once again, connects at the back with magnet, and a light can be popped out, face the front of the smartphone. So, users can get plenty of light for their reels, low light selfies, etc. But this one doesn’t have its own power source, so it will use phone’s battery for the usage.
Realme MagDart Wallet
As the name suggests, this is a compact wallet which can fit on your phone’s back and you can carry your cards along with your phone. It’s similar to MagSafe wallet. Here you can store 3 credit/debit cards. It also has a kickstand for hassle-free multimedia consumption, or just for placing the phone with screen facing to you.
Realme GT MagDart Case
MagDart is obviously not supported on every Realme device. But for Realme GT, the company will bring out this carbon fiber finish case which can make MagDart supported on the smartphone. It connects the phones through its Type-C port. Maybe Realme will launch cases for more phones in future. And in future we will also see Realme smartphones with built-in MagDart support like their concept phone, Realme Flash.
